I have the same commute, 25 miles each way so 350 miles per week but much of that is gridlock traffic on the freeway (interstates 8, 5 and 805). In California we can split lanes on our bikes so a 1hr 15min commute in my D100 is 25min for me on my bike (or 20min without traffic).

I ride a 2002 Gixxer 600 now which has a 4 gallon tank and I get about 150 miles to the tank but I fillup at 120-130 miles to be safe. So I put $12-14 in the tank every Monday and Wed/Thurs in my bike whereas in my D100 I spend $100 per week ($40 every other day because my gas gauge doesnt work).


Insurance on my D100 is $30 per month and CA registration is $158 per year.
For my 2002 Gixxer insurance is $170 per year and registration is $72 per year.
I sold my 1999 Harley Sportster 883 a few months back and the registration was the same as my Gixxer ($72) but insurance was $106 per year and GEICO kept lowering it.
On a bike this cheap (under $4,000) I don't carry full insurance. I could've scraped my Harley for $2,000 or $1,500 just for the title.
